Eco ICT Logo

The Eco ICT logo is designated by the ICT Ecology Guideline Council. Telecommunications services providers can display the "Eco ICT Logo" as a medium for broad public disclosure depending on the result of appropriate self-assessment of their actions to reduce CO2 emissions, etc., and to indicate the status of such implemented actions.

NTT is a participant in the efforts pertaining to the Eco ICT logo.

Carbon emission reduction self-assessment checklist for telecommunications services providers

[Required fields]
    Criteria Status of implementation and description of efforts
Voluntary environmental action plans 1 Are the various carbon reduction efforts listed in voluntary environmental action plans being formulated and implemented?

Up to fiscal 2010, we formulated and implemented a groupwide main action plan for reducing greenhouse gases, waste, and paper waste. We have also drawn up a new environmental vision toward FY2020 which we will begin implementing in FY2011 for the further reduction of environmental impacts.

2 Are specific carbon reduction efforts with numeric targets incorporated in the voluntary environmental action plan?

Specific efforts to reduce CO2 emissions are being implemented in line with numerical global warming prevention targets set for 2010.

3 Is the voluntary environmental action plan made public and employees educated to enhance environmental awareness?

Through CSR Reports, our website, and environmental advertising, we disclose our groupwide environmental efforts both internally and to the general public. As well, we hold study sessions for environmental managers of our group companies, and educate our employees on a continuous basis.

4 Is the implementation/achievement status of each effort listed in the voluntary environmental action plan being made public?

Through CSR Reports and our website, we disclose the status of achievement and implementation both internally and to the general public.

Procurement-related actions 5 Are energy-conserving procurement standards created for ICT equipment and data centers, and is procurement being carried out in accordance with those standards?

We practice energy efficient procurement in line with the NTT Group Energy Efficiency Guidelines we have drawn up and made public.

6 Are the equipment, goods, and logistics used for office purposes being procured through Green Purchasing and/or other environmentally conscious means?

We practice energy efficient procurement and office management through such means as reducing environmental impact during cargo transport and creating environmentally conscious office environments.

Promotion system 7 Is there a department or an individual in charge of carbon reduction efforts?

We have set up the Environmental Affairs Office to promote the reduction of CO2 emissions in our group companies.

8 Is there a system in place for appropriate monitoring and internal supervision of the status of implementation and achievement of the targets, etc., in the voluntary environmental action plans?

We have set up task-specific committees within our group companies, such as for reducing greenhouse gases or waste, to practice PDCA management. We also perform internal auditing, standardized within the group, on an annual basis.

Other actions for environmental protection 9 Are environmentally conscious efforts being made aside from energy conservation?

We promote the effective utilization of resources through such means as closed loop recycling that involves collecting old telephone directories for processing into paper to be used to make new directories, and recycling PCs after deleting data.

10 Are the environmental conservation activities related to the local community?

NTT Group companies work together with the community through such activities as local community cleanups (Operation Clean Environment) as well as initiatives to clean up Mount Fuji and conserve forests and countryside environments. These activities make the most of the group's manpower.
